Job Description - Physician Assistant, Surgical

Job Title: Physician Assistant, Surgical 


Job Summary: The Surgical Physician Assistant (PA) provides comprehensive medical care to surgical patients under the supervision of a licensed surgeon. This role includes pre-operative assessment, intraoperative assistance, and post-operative management to ensure high-quality, safe, and effective patient care throughout the surgical continuum. 


Reports To: Supervising Physician | Director, Outpatient Services 


Salary Range: $123,760 - $180,752 (salary range is intentionally broad as pay will be determined based on qualifications, experience and eligibility for bonuses) 



Essential Job Functions 



  • Perform pre-operative patient evaluations, including history and physical examinations 



  • Assist surgeons during operative procedures, including first assist duties as credentialed 



  • Manage post-operative care, including rounding, wound care, and discharge planning 



  • Order and interpret diagnostic tests, labs, and imaging within scope of practice 



  • Develop and implement treatment plans in collaboration with the surgical team 



  • Document patient encounters accurately in electronic health record (EHR) systems 



  • Communicate effectively with patients, families, surgeons, nurses, and ancillary staff 



  • Ensure compliance with clinical protocols, patient safety standards, and regulatory requirements

ASH IMMUNIZATIONS AND VACCINATIONS REQUIREMENTS – Aligns with CDC’s Advisory Committee on Immunization Practices (ACIP) for Healthcare Personnel  



  • Hepatitis B- Lab evidence of immunity (titer) to Hepatitis B or three doses Hep B vaccine at appropriate intervals  



  • Influenza- documentation of current seasonal flu vaccine (mandatory from November 1st through March 31st each year) 



  • Measles, Mumps, and Rubella - Lab evidence of immunity (titer) to Measles, Mumps, and Rubella or 2 doses of MMR Vaccination 



  • Varicella (chickenpox) - Lab evidence of immunity (titer) to Varicella or 2 doses of Varicella Vaccine 



  • Tetanus, diphtheria, pertussis (Tdap) - documented proof of immunization 



  • Tuberculosis Screening - Documentation of a two-step TB skin test within the past year OR lab verification of a negative TB Gold or T-Spot tuberculin test within the past 6 months
